RAUL MALO

After Hours

2007-09-17

This is Malo’s homage to some of his favorite country songs, which were more of an influence on his days with “the Mavericks” than on his recent solo releases. This marks a return to country/twang for Malo, but ala 30s swing and rollicking horn stabs. –Pete
